And Vernon Robinson makes three
Submitted by scharrison on Wed, 07/06/2011 - 10:04pmForget about sharks; these guys are like hyenas:
Former Winston-Salem city councilman Vernon Robinson announced Wednesday he would run for the 13th District seat he sought unsuccessfully five years ago. Robinson lost by nearly a two-to-one margin to incumbent Democratic Rep. Brad Miller and suggested then he may not seek elected office again.

Robinson Wins Award for Worst TV Ad
Submitted by BrianR on Sun, 05/25/2008 - 6:43pmGrowth & Justice, a progressive think tank in Minnesota, just gave Vernon Robinson the "Willie" award for WORST Political Advertisement. The award is "named for the infamous fearmongering Willie Horton ad that led to George Bush defeating Michael Dukakis."
